Understanding the Causes of Concrete Cracks 

Before diving into concrete repair methods, it's crucial to understand what causes these cracks: 

  • Thermal Expansion and Contraction: Concrete expands in hot weather and contracts when it's cold. This constant movement can lead to cracks over time. 

  • Ground Movement: Natural settling or shifting of the ground beneath can cause the concrete to crack. 

  • Overloading: Placing heavy objects or vehicles on the patio can stress the concrete beyond its capacity. 

  • Improper Curing: If the concrete wasn't cured properly during installation, it becomes more susceptible to cracking. 


Assessing the Severity of Cracks 

Not all cracks are created equal. Assessing their severity helps determine the appropriate concrete crack repair method: 

  • Hairline Cracks: These are minor and often a cosmetic issue. They can be addressed with simple surface treatments. 

  • Moderate Cracks: Wider than hairline but not deep. They may require concrete crack filler to prevent further deterioration. 

  • Severe Cracks: Deep and wide cracks that might indicate structural issues. Professional assessment is recommended. 


Eco-Friendly Repair Methods 

1. Cleaning the Cracked Area 

Begin by cleaning the area thoroughly: 

  • Remove Debris: Use a wire brush to eliminate loose concrete, dirt, and debris from the crack. 

  • Wash the Surface: Rinse the area with water to ensure it's free from contaminants that could affect the concrete crack repair material's adhesion. 


2. Using Natural Fillers 

For minor cracks, consider natural fillers: 

  • Limestone Dust: Mixing limestone dust with water creates a natural paste that can fill small cracks effectively. 

  • Clay: Certain types of clay can be used to fill cracks, offering a natural and sustainable solution. 


3. Eco-Friendly Concrete Crack Fillers 

Go for environment friendly driveway crack filler options available in the market: 

  • Soy-Based Sealers: These sealers are derived from soybeans and provide a sustainable alternative to petroleum-based products. 

  • Water-Based Polyurethane: Less toxic and more environmentally friendly than traditional solvents. 


4. Recycled Materials 

Incorporate recycled materials into your repair process: 

  • Crushed Recycled Concrete: Use it as aggregate in your concrete driveway repair mix to promote recycling and reduce waste. 

  • Glass Aggregate: Finely crushed recycled glass can be mixed into the concrete patch for added strength and aesthetic appeal. 


5. Permeable Concrete 

When resurfacing or replacing sections, consider permeable concrete

  • Benefits: Allows water to pass through, reducing runoff and promoting groundwater recharge. 

  • Eco-Friendly: Helps in managing stormwater naturally and reduces the environmental impact. 


6. Resurfacing with Eco-Friendly Overlays 

If the patio has extensive surface cracks: 

  • Lime-Based Overlays: These are more sustainable than traditional cement-based products and provide a durable finish. 


Natural Pozzolans: Materials like volcanic ash can be used to create Concrete Services and Overlays. 

Concrete overlays are an excellent solution for restoring and enhancing existing patios without the need for complete replacement. These thin layers of new concrete can be applied over old, cracked, or worn-out surfaces to provide a fresh, durable, and aesthetically appealing finish. Eco-friendly overlays, such as low-VOC (volatile organic compound) formulations and recycled aggregate blends, offer a sustainable alternative to traditional resurfacing methods. 

Common types of overlays include: 


  • Stamped Concrete Overlays – Mimic the appearance of stone, brick, or tile while using minimal new materials. 

  • Micro toppings – A thin layer of fine cement applied to restore surface texture and durability. 

  • Self-Levelling Overlays – Ideal for patios with uneven surfaces, providing a smooth and level finish. 

  • Stained or Polished Overlays – Enhance the patio’s appearance with natural, non-toxic stains or polishing techniques. 

By choosing eco-friendly overlays, homeowners can extend the lifespan of their concrete patios while minimizing waste and environmental impact. 

 

Preventative Measures for Future Cracks 

To ensure the long-term durability of your concrete patio and reduce the likelihood of cracks forming, consider these preventative strategies


  • Proper Installation: During the initial installation, ensure that expansion and control joints are placed correctly to allow for natural thermal expansion and contraction. This prevents stress buildup, which can lead to cracking. 

  • Regular Maintenance: Apply eco-friendly sealers periodically to protect the surface from moisture infiltration, freeze-thaw cycles, and UV damage. Water-based and plant-based sealers are excellent sustainable options. 

  • Effective Drainage: Ensure proper water runoff and grading to prevent water from pooling under the patio, which can weaken the foundation and contribute to cracking. 

  • Avoid Overloading: Be mindful of excessive weight, such as heavy furniture, planters, or vehicles, which can cause unnecessary strain and stress cracks over time. 

  • Soil Stability: Address any underlying soil erosion or settling issues before installation, as shifting ground can lead to uneven stress on the concrete. 

 

Safety Considerations 

When performing concrete repair or applying overlays, prioritizing safety is crucial. Follow these precautions to ensure a safe and efficient repair process: 

  • Protective Gear: Always wear gloves, safety glasses, and a dust mask to shield yourself from concrete dust, debris, and potential chemical exposure. 

  • Ventilation: If using concrete fillers, adhesives, or sealers, work in a well-ventilated area to minimize inhalation of fumes and improve air quality. 

  • Proper Tools Handling: Use tools such as trowels, mixing paddles, and grinders with caution, following manufacturer guidelines to prevent injuries. 

  • Eco-Friendly Disposal: Dispose of any excess materials, packaging, and chemical containers responsibly by following local recycling and hazardous waste disposal regulations. 

  • Weather Conditions: Avoid working on repairs during extreme heat, freezing temperatures, or rainy conditions, as this can affect the curing and effectiveness of the repair materials. 


By following these preventative measures and safety considerations, you can maintain a strong, sustainable, and long-lasting concrete patio while ensuring a safe and eco-conscious repair process.
